diff --git a/ui/dv/AiMonitor/AiMonitor.vue b/ui/dv/AiMonitor/AiMonitor.vue index 158d790e..3f611f09 100644 --- a/ui/dv/AiMonitor/AiMonitor.vue +++ b/ui/dv/AiMonitor/AiMonitor.vue @@ -39,11 +39,11 @@ export default { methods: { getCmccURL() { const {did} = this.$attrs - did && request.post(`/app/appzyvideoequipment/getWebSdkUrl?deviceId=${did}`).then(res => { + did ? request.post(`/app/appzyvideoequipment/getWebSdkUrl?deviceId=${did}`).then(res => { if (res.code == 0) { this.cmccUrl = JSON.parse(res.data).url } - }).finally(() => this.cmccUrl = this.cmccUrl || this.src) + }) : this.cmccUrl = this.src } }, created() {